To Whom It May Concern ;
This letter is about two different experiences' I've had with Camping World
Service Department.
The first one was at the Camping World Of Gulf Breeze (6240 Gulf Breeze PKWY)
The date I dropped it off was 09/19/2008. I explained to them the issues which were as
Follows.Window caulk on outside of dinette area coming apart, The sofa cushions wereRipping, The tongue jack seemed to be bent, One of the storage compartment door
Clips had failed, The front decal was faded and peeling, The electric cord was melting,
These would all be covered under warranty. I had told them after dumping the tanks,They still showed 2/3 full. They said there would be a charge for flushing them, So I Told them I would take care of that myself. I also told them that the place we boughtIt from was supposed to re-caulk the roof and didn't, They said I would have to takeIt back to them since I didn't buy it from them. And again I said OK I will take care Of it.
The Completed and pick up day was 10/31/2008, They had my RV for a total of Six weeks, All for pretty minor things. When I would call for a status, They never
Knew who we were, or had to put us on hold to find paperwork, couldn't find out If parts had even been ordered, We even had to call Keystone to inform them of the RV being in the shop. The Service person (RG) was rude and uninformative. They Never called me to update me on the status over this six week period, The only time
I talked to them is when I called, Then when I did call, it would take 15-20mins. For Them to figure out who we are. I was even the one who had to call them to find out
Our RV was ready to be picked up, They did not call me.
When I got there to pick it up, They informed me that the bill was, $185.74 for Flushing out the tanks, which I had told them I would take care of myself when I
Dropped of the RV. So after talking to the store manager and explaining I never Authorized that work to be done, And I would not pay for it. He explained he Would take it off the bill.

Also after checking out the work they had done, the decal that was replaced On the front of the RV was not the same as the old one, it was only of the decal.
As well as they never cleaned the area after removing the old decal, So it has a Shadowing effect where you can see all the lines of the old decal.

About two weeks later I got a call from someone at the location wanting my Mailing address for an unpaid bill, I would not give it to them and explained that
The store manager had said he was going to adjust off the bill. This woman was Also rude. Needless to say, I would not use there facility again.

On June 22nd 2009 I thought there was a problem with the rear axle on my RV So I decided to try the Camping World location in Robertsdale Alabama, not Knowing that they were owned by the same people. That morning when I got there I spoke with Randy McCall at the service desk and explained I had a bad experience with the location in Gulf Breeze and hoped this one would be better. I told him that Communication with me was key, and as long as he stayed in touch with me and letMe know what was going on I would be very happy. He had told me that was no
Problem, they always stay in touch with their customers and even showed me a tab On the computer screen for contact notes. That put my mind at ease. So I told him when I make a sharp left or right turn the rear axle tires tilt slightly.Could they please check it out. He said they would get with keystone and check it
Out. We also talked about the wheel bearing pack for 229.00. I had told him that When they check out the axles if they notice the bearings need to be packed to go
Ahead and do so. I waited two days and never heard anything from Randy, So I called to speak With him. I must have tried 10 times to get someone to answer at the service desk But it just kept going back to the reception desk. Finally I left a message.

he next day after not hearing anything from my message, I started calling again After about the 15th time of calling I was able to track Randy down, He said the
Axles checked out fine and it looked like they needed to do a bearing pack on one Of the axles. So I said ok, let me know when it is ready. ( that was on Saturday the
06/25/2009 ) On Tuesday 06/28/2009 I again had not heard anything from them and started trying to call again. After about 10 calls I finally got the service mgr.
Mark on the phone and said it would be ready that afternoon. Meanwhile when I Did speak with someone those few times I kept asking for a ball park figure. Just
So I would have some kind of an idea how much it would cost. The best answer I Could get was around 200.00-300.00 dollars.

So the next morning I headed out to pick up my RV. When I got there Randy Asked another man with a ponytail to check me out, He had no idea what he was Doing and didn't even know how to sell me a presidents club membership. I also Asked him if they sold ceiling fans for RV's and he said he didn't know because
He couldn't find the girls in the back. Rather than ask someone else, he again said he had no idea. When Jason I think his name was ( Short and Stocky man ) finally
Totaled up my bill it was 482.48. Needless to say I was in shock, And asked how They came up with that total? Jason looked at the bill for a moment and then threw
The paperwork in front of me, threw his arms up in the air and walked away. Randy Came over and said it was higher do to the parts they had to put on it. I asked why
He never called me to authorize that to be done, And he said he didn't have to since I had already ok'd it. No I didn't..I ok'd the wheel bearing pack which he said it
Looked like only one axle had to be done. He never asked about any parts. So ratherThan continue to argue, I gave them a 10% off coupon and paid my bill of $407.35.
Before leaving I requested to see the service manager,

After expressing my Concerns with mark he pretty much said Randy was justified to allow anything That needed to be done to complete the wheel bearing pack, even though I was Never notified about additional parts. His attitude was pretty much..Sorry There is nothing more I can do.So I hooked up my RV and left. I found a 1-800 number on Camping Worlds web Page for customer service, and lodged a formal complaint that day.

On Thursday July 2nd 2009 I received a call from Randy on my cell phone around 4:30pm ( which I have saved ) He had said they owed me a refund for parts that were
never put on my RV while it was in for service, But they were on my invoice and I had paid for them.So on Friday July 3rd 2009 myself and co-owner of the RV drove back out there Before lunch time to see the service manager and store manager. No one was there that Day, but Jason. I explained to him that I would not take a refund until we spoke to management. He once again was rude, but supplied me with a new invoice that shows I was over-charged by $103.64. He also wanted me to sign something and I declined.

Before leaving the girls at the front desk were very helpful trying to come up with A number of how many times I had tried to call with no success to reach the service Desk over the week and a half my RV was there. When I noticed on their paperwork They were tracking the service calls, I asked if their service department was having Other issues. They just kind of nodded in agreeance. As well I can assume that if this Big of a mistake was made on my bill, And communication with the service dept. is This bad, How many other people have been over billed or charged for things they
Did not receive? How am I to know if they really even packed the bearings?

In-Closing ..
The main reason for this letter is to let everyone know to check, check, and double Check your bills for any kind of service work you have done. Request old parts,
And make these people accountable to keep communication at all times with Customers, with out us you all would be out of business.
